Set Priorities
The first step to effective and mastering time management is setting priorities. Identify your most important tasks and allocate time accordingly. Determine which tasks are urgent and which can be postponed.

Create a Schedule
Creating a schedule or planner is essential for managing your time effectively. Use a digital tool or paper planner to schedule your classes, study time, and other commitments. Be sure to factor in time for breaks and relaxation.
Use Time Wisely
Use your time wisely by avoiding distractions and staying focused on your tasks. Use tools like apps that block websites or social media to help you avoid temptation. If you find yourself getting distracted easily, try using the Pomodoro technique to break down your work into manageable chunks.

Avoid Procrastination
Procrastination can be a major obstacle to effective time management. To avoid procrastination, break down tasks into smaller, manageable steps. Create a to-do list and tackle the most important tasks first.
Practice Time-Batching
Time-batching is the practice of grouping similar tasks together and completing them during a specific time block. This can help you avoid switching between tasks and improve your overall productivity.

Learn to Say No
Learning to say no is important for managing your time effectively. If you’re feeling overwhelmed or overcommitted, it’s okay to decline invitations or requests for your time.
Take Breaks
Taking breaks is crucial for maintaining your focus and energy levels. Take short breaks every hour or so to stretch, take a walk, or simply relax.

Get Enough Sleep
Getting enough sleep is essential for effective time management. Aim for 7-8 hours of sleep per night to ensure that you’re well-rested and able to focus on your tasks.
Review Your Schedule Regularly
Review your schedule regularly to ensure that you’re on track and making progress toward your goals. Make adjustments as needed and be flexible in your approach.
